#F8A64F Color
#F8A64F is rgb(248, 166, 79) in RGB, hsl(31, 92%, 64%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 33%, 68%, 3%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Rajah (#FBAB60),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.31.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#F8A64F Channel Values
How #F8A64F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 248 · G 166 · B 79 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 31° · S 92% · L 64%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 31° · S 68% · V 97%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 33% · Y 68% · K 3%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.99:1 vs white · 10.56: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#F8A64F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#F8A64F?
#F8A64F is a light orange — rgb(248, 166, 79) in RGB and hsl(31, 92%, 64%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Rajah (#FBAB60),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.31.
What is the RGB value of #F8A64F?
#F8A64F is rgb(248, 166, 79) — red 248, green 166, and blue 79 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#F8A64F?
#F8A64F conver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 33%, 68%, 3%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#F8A64F be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#F8A64F scores 1.99:1 against white and 10.56: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#F8A64F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#F8A64F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is sandybrown (#F4A460) at a CIE76 distance of 9.11,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
